#5846ae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5846ae is composed of 34.5% red, 27.5% green and 68.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 49.4%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 250.4 degrees, a saturation of 42.6% and a lightness of 47.8%. #5846ae color hex could be obtained by blending #b08cff with #00005d.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#5846ae

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030206 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fc is the lightest one.
